Don't feel to bad about not having the Nav option. It was not even available until 2001, and I enjoyed my '00 even without it. The simplest solution is a stand-alone Nav unit like those from Garmin. It installs easily, if not so attractively as the OEM, and has the distinct advantage of being portable from car to car.

I ran DeLorme Street Atlas on my laptop with an accessory antenna in my '00 and it was particularly useful on long trips. I don't recommend it for daily use, though, but I still miss that 14" screen. Because it has no "dead reckoning" feature like the OEM product, it was not too useful in large cities where tunnels, buildings, etc. break the satellite link.

A new head unit such as Pioneer, Alpine, or Kenwood, you're talking some serious $$$, plus a rather complex installation. I don't have any personal experience with these, but would assume that the drawbacks of the laptop system would apply (no DR). At least you'd be gaining a fine head unit - and in most cases one with DVD capability . . . . if you're not using the Nav, that is.
